2009-05-26 19 views
1

XMLインポートによってCRMシステムにデータをプッシュしようとしています。データ統合アプローチ

私はCRMシステム(XSD)がかなり複雑で(ネームスペースの多い大きなファイル)XMLスキーマを持っていますが、XMLがどのように表示され、ネームスペースがまったく役に立たないのか分かりません。

XML文書のプロトタイプを作成するには簡単な方法が必要です。作業用のXMLテンプレートがあれば、データフィードを正しくコーディングできます。

提案がありますか?

答えて

1

XSDダイアグラムは、Liquid XML Studioを長年使用してきましたが、XSDの理解を容易にしています。サンプルのXML文書を作成できる機能もありますが、これは良いスタートになる場合もあります。最後に、XMLエディタのインテリセンスはすべてのオプションを提供し、正しい名前空間を確保します。

+0

ありがとう - 液体XMLは私が欲しいものをやっているようですが、ビジュアルスタジオが稼働していますが、それは少しヒットし、自動完全オプションで見逃すようです。 –

1

おそらく接続は両方向で動作します。あなたはそれを見ることができるようにいくつかのXMLを出力するCRMを教えていただけますか?

+0

あなたは思ったでしょうが、それは非常に基本的な応答を返すように見えるだけで、インターフェイスはデータをインポートするためのものだと思われます。私はバグをする方法だったので、C++ APIインターフェイスをあきらめました。そのことは、小さなソフトウェアハウスによって書かれたものであり、ソフトウェアの改善やサポートにはほとんど関心がありません。もしそれが私に任せれば私はそれを取り除きたいと思っていましたが、それは私にとっては別のことをたくさんやっているでしょう... –

0

あなたはちょうど良いXML Editorが必要なように聞こえます。

私は液体XMLスタジオに行きます(無料のバージョンでは、あなたが必要とするすべてのことをそのサウンドで行います)。

またはVisual Studio 2003以降。インテリセンスはOKですが、セットアップに苦労する可能性があります。「How to configure the Visual Studio 2005 IDE to use custom XSD files for IntelliSense

Liquid XMLのスキーマの視覚化が必要な場合は、この方法を使用してください。

0

ブライアン、

は、Microsoft .NETで作業している場合は、あなたがXSD.EXEとあなたのXMLスキーマからC#やVBのクラスを生成することができます。